E-Learnings nearby 172 Long Street, Corner of Long & Pepper Street, Cape Town, Western Cape, South Africa

IBTC Cape Town

Approximately 0.75 km away
Address: 3rd Floor,79 Roeland Street, Cape Town, Western Cape 8001, South Africa